Day temperatures above normal at isolated places over Haryana & Delhi

Pune, May 21 (UNI) Conditions are favourable for further advance of Southwest Monsoon over some parts of Southeast Arabian Sea, some more parts of Maldives, Comorin area and South Bay of Bengal and some more parts of Andaman and Nicobar Islands and Andaman Sea during next 2 days.

Day temperatures were markedly above normal (5.1°C or more) at isolated places over Haryana, Chandigarh, Delhi; appreciably above normal (3.1°C to 5.0°C) at many places over Punjab; at isolated places over west Uttar Pradesh; above normal (1.6°C to 3.0°C) at many places over Jammu-Kashmir and Ladakh, Gilgit, Baltistan, Muzaffarabad, Himachal Pradesh, Uttarakhand, west Uttar Pradesh, Gujarat state, Arunachal Pradesh and at isolated places over west Madhya Pradesh and Madhya Maharashtra. These were markedly below normal (-5.1°C or less) at isolated places Kerala and Mahe and Tamil Nadu, Puducherry and Karaikal; appreciably below normal (-3.1°C to - 5.0°C) at a few places over south Interior Karnataka, coastal Andhra Pradesh and Yanam, Rayalaseema, Bihar, Telangana; and near normal over rest parts of the country.
